Jaguars Owner Shahid Khan Redefines the Meaning of “Family” in the NFL With a Warm Gesture Toward a Former Team Star After a Serious Accident
Jacksonville — January 8, 2026
Former NFL player Jordan Shipley, 40, is currently in critical but stable condition following a horrific accident that occurred at his private farm near Burnet, Texas on January 7, 2026. While operating agricultural machinery, the equipment suddenly burst into flames, leaving Shipley with severe burns. He managed to escape in time and was taken by a farm worker to a local hospital before being airlifted by medical helicopter to Austin for advanced treatment.

The devastating news quickly spread throughout the football community, especially within the Jacksonville Jaguars — the final team of Shipley’s NFL career. Although he appeared in just six games for the Jaguars, after previous stints with the Cincinnati Bengals and Tampa Bay Buccaneers, Shipley was consistently regarded as a professional, dedicated player who earned the respect of teammates.
